Double-4 and Dutch lap profiles installed with correct starter strip alignment and J-channel at every window and corner. Starter strip level gets verified with a laser line before the first course goes up.
We check seam overlap direction during repair, since incorrect overlap is a common cause of wind-lifted panels. We check for sun-bleaching gradient across the wall so a patch doesn't stand out under afternoon light.

We install both standard double-4 lap and the deeper-shadow Dutch lap profile depending on the look you want. Dutch lap's deeper shadow line reads differently depending on your home's lighting and roof pitch, worth seeing in person.
Chalky, faded vinyl can sometimes be restored with proper cleaning and a UV-protective treatment instead of full replacement. We test the UV-protective treatment on a small section first to confirm it takes evenly.
